Mafabi Orders Departing Muntu-Team to Return FDC Cups

Kasim Kyazze

FDC top officials who announced their departure along with Maj. Gen. Mugisha have been ordered to surrender party property.

FDC secretary general Hon Nathan Nandala Mafabi on Monday issued a directive to particularly Kasim Kyazze who has been serving as the FDC General Secretary for Makindye District, Kampala.

“The Party has been notified of your quitting of Forum for Democratic Change (FDC), We appreciate your time with the us and wish to inform you to hand over all the materials in your possession out of which include though not limited to;

Cheque book, Office Stamp, Desks, 12 Cups, 3 Office Chairs, 2 Tables,  Office Files  and any other important Party documents in your possession,” Mafabi wrote.

He added, “I therefore call upon your cooperation as you hand over to the Makindye Chairperson Mr. Livingstone Kizito and witnessed by Ms. Nabayozi Gertrude the Regional Officer, Central.”

Muntu and his breakaway faction reached a decision of quitting FDC on Tuesday last week following 9 months of nationwide consultation.

The former FDC president while justifying his departure from the biggest opposition party which he partly formed said, his method of leadership  had for a long been contested and it would be of no value to stay in an organisation where you are not appreciated.

Kasim Kyazze has for a long been a close ally of Gen. Muntu even at a time when party top officials staged a cold war against his rule.

Kyazze was present at Hotel Africana last Thursday to swear his allegiance to the New Formation.
